Dec. 17, 2004
Cape Girardeau, Mo. -
Senior offensive lineman Dan Bieg of Southeast Missouri State University has been named as one of 36 members of the Seventh Annual Division I-AA Athletics Directors Association Academic All-Star team.
The winners were chosen from 86 nominees and were announced at the Division I-AA football championship in Chattanooga, Tennessee.
"The young men who earned this award are outstanding representatives of the caliber of students and the caliber of athletes found in Division I-AA football," said Steve McCarty, chair of the Division I-AA ADA Academic All-Star Team Selection Committee and
athletics director at Stephen F. Austin State.
Bieg has a 3.407 cumulative grade point average while majoring in Sports Management. He was a first-team all-OVC selection at offensive guard and was a CoSIDA Academic All-District 7 selection.
Bieg graded out at 96% on pass blocking and 89% on run blocking with 26 knock downs. He hopes to play professional football and then attend graduate school.
A special Review Committee of Division I-AA athletics directors was responsible for selecting the all-star team. Don Kaverman, Southeast Director of Athletics, was one of the committee members.
